For the 2025 school year, there are 6 private elementary schools serving 929 students in 60302, IL.
The top ranked private elementary schools in 60302, IL include Intercultural Montessori Language School of Oak Park, St. Catherine Siena-st Lucy School, and St. Giles School.
The average acceptance rate is 86%, which is higher than the Illinois private elementary school average acceptance rate of 84%.
50% of private elementary schools in 60302, IL are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ic).
